Q: Is 10,143,340 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 10,143,340 is not a prime number.

Why is 10,143,340 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 10143340 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 5 10 19 20 38 76 95 190 380 26,693 53,386 106,772 133,465 266,930 507,167 533,860 1,014,334 2,028,668 2,535,835 5,071,670 and 10,143,340, with no remainder.

Since 10,143,340 cannot be divided by just 1 and 10,143,340, it is not a prime number.
